Tania,D Speaking only on the Winboard side of things here: AnMon mentioned by Sheyla elseware in this thread is a great new engine. Another very strong engine that I wanted to mention is Phalanx, it's somewhere in the ballpark with Crafty and Comet. With the parameters setup well on the latest Phalanx, only Crafty and Comet should be stronger, the rest, even Bionik Impact I beleive would follow Phalanx. Pete
